- The distance between Belém, Brazil and Joensuu, Finland is approximately 9,547 km or 5,933 mi.
- To reach Belém in this distance one would set out from Joensuu bearing 258.7° or WSW and follow the great circles arc to approach Belém bearing 206.8° or SSW .
- Belém has a tropical rainforest climate (Af) whereas Joensuu has a boreal subarctic climate with no dry season (Dfc).
- Belém is in or near the tropical moist forest biome whereas Joensuu is in or near the boreal wet forest biome.
- The average annual temperature is 23.7 °C (42.7°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 25.8 °C (46.4°F) less in Belém. The continentality subtype is extremely hyperoceanic as opposed to truly continental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 2281.1 mm (89.8 in) more which is equivalent to 2281.1 l/m² (55.98 US gal/ft²) or 22,811,000 l/ha (2,438,647 US gal/ac) more. About 4 3/4 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 47.2° higher in Belém than in Joensuu.
